MCD razes unauthorised structures

In continuation of its ongoing demolition drive against unauthorised constructions, the building department of the Municipal Corporation of Delhi's (MCD) central zone demolished 15 unauthorised constructions in the areas of Shyam Nagar, Amar Colony, Kalkaji, Kotla Mubarakpur, South Extension Part-I, Jangpura, Govind Puri, Zakir Nagar, Sangam Vihar, East of Kailash and Sant Nagar on Tuesday.

According to the civic agency, the building department, central zone has taken 48 demolition actions in the past few days itself.

"This major demolition action drive lends a fresh perspective against the unauthorised construction activities as the Building Department, Central Zone, through these stringent demolition actions has sent a message amongst the unscrupulous builders indulging in unauthorised construction activities to respect the enacted laws of the MCD," said a senior MCD official.
